Summary

The aim of the present study is to compare the time course of a neuromuscular block in patients receiving dexamethasone 8 mg in order to reduce postoperative nausea or vomiting several hours before surgery with patients receiving the drug immediately before induction of anaesthesia and patients without a dexamethasone prophylaxis. The primary end point is the time from start of injection of rocuronium until recovery to a train of four ratio (TOF ratio) of 0.9.
